Fourth Street Live in Louisville is exactly what the Landing wanted to do awhile ago.... which is to say cut a hole down the middle but keep the roof intact.

The Live! 'arenas' are basically just big indoor sports bars with stages that back into each of their standard tenants (a PBR, some type of brewpub, usually some smaller quick casual places/food court)... not much different than what the Landing was/could have been, to be honest.

^You're overthinking the concert aspect of these Cordish Live! venues. The artists and speakers booked by the Florida Theater are in a different class than the c-level artists who put on free concerts at these Cordish venues. Lots of one hit wonders and relatively unknown country acts, from what I gather.

I also can't imagine what's proposed having too much of an effect on the existing landscape. Feels like - barring an existing downtown tenant moving to the sports complex - the business should be largely net new for downtown(ish).
